#!/opt/mastermind/venv/bin/python
import random
import colorama
from termcolor import colored
colorama.init()
BIG_DOT = "\u2B24"
LIL_DOT = "\u25CF"
W = colored(BIG_DOT, "white")
B = colored(BIG_DOT, "blue")
P = colored(BIG_DOT, "magenta")
Y = colored(BIG_DOT, "yellow")
R = colored(BIG_DOT, "red")
G = colored(BIG_DOT, "green")
BP = colored(LIL_DOT, "green")
WP = colored(LIL_DOT, "yellow")
COLOR_MAP = {"w": W, "b": B, "p": P, "y": Y, "r": R, "g": G, "bp": BP, "wp": WP}
def display_dots(sequence: list) -> str:
return " ".join([COLOR_MAP[x] for x in sequence])
def create_sequence(sequence_length: int) -> list:
choices = ["w", "b", "p", "y", "r", "g"]
return [random.choice(choices) for _ in range(0, sequence_length)]
def enter_color() -> str:
color = input(f"Enter a color {W} w {B} b {P} p {Y} y {R} r {G} g: ")
if color not in COLOR_MAP:
print(f"{color} is not a valid color!")
return enter_color()
return color
def guess_sequence(sequence_length: int) -> list:
guess = [enter_color() for _ in range(0, sequence_length)]
confirm = input(f"\nConfirm guess of {display_dots(guess)} (y or n): ")
if confirm == "y":
return guess
print(f"\nPlease reenter your sequence.\n")
return guess_sequence()
def score_guess(guess: list, answer: list) -> list:
ans = answer.copy()
ges = guess.copy()
score = []
for i, color in enumerate(ges):
if color == ans[i]:
score.append("bp")
ans[i] = "*"
ges[i] = "-"
for i, color in enumerate(ges):
if color in ans:
score.append("wp")
ans[ans.index(color)] = "*"
ges[i] = "-"
return sorted(score)
def is_winner(score: list, sequence_length: int) -> bool:
if score == ["bp"] * sequence_length:
return True
return False
def get_user_input(question: str) -> int:
number = input(f"\n{question}")
try:
return int(number)
except ValueError:
print(f"{number} is not valid. Please input an integer.")
return get_user_input(question)
def print_star_wrap(message: str, color: str, n: int = 30):
stars = colored("*" * n, color)
print(f"\n\n{stars}\n\n{message}\n\n{stars}\n\n")
def play_again():
answer = input("Would you like to play again (y/n)? ")
if str(answer.strip()) == "y":
return True
return False
def main(preamble=True):
if preamble:
readme = "https://github.com/dansahagian/mastermind/blob/main/README.md"
message = f"If you've never played mastermind, you can read about it at {readme}"
print_star_wrap(message, "white")
sequence_length = get_user_input("How long should the sequence be? ")
number_of_guesses = get_user_input("How many guesses should you get? ")
print()
answer = create_sequence(sequence_length)
guesses = []
scores = []
for i in range(1, number_of_guesses + 1):
guess = guess_sequence(sequence_length)
score = score_guess(guess, answer)
guesses.append(guess)
scores.append(score)
if is_winner(score, sequence_length):
text = "guesses" if i > 1 else "guess"
print_star_wrap(f"You Won in {i} {text}!", "green")
if play_again():
return main(preamble=False)
return
print()
for j, guess in enumerate(guesses):
guess_output = display_dots(guess)
score_output = display_dots(scores[j])
spaces = " " * (10 - len(scores[j]))
print(f"{j+1:02}: {guess_output} Score: {score_output}{spaces}")
print()
print_star_wrap(f"You Lost! Sequence: {display_dots(answer)}", "red")
print()
if play_again():
return main(preamble=False)
return
if __name__ == "__main__":
main()
